Men's Gloves and Mittens, Buck and Wool for less than cost. It will pay to see them, Bchoch Bros., Selinsgrove, Pa. The present has been the coldest winter ever known In America. We have had exoellent sleighing every day since Christmas, and aow we have entirely too much snow for good traveling. The snow which fell about two weeks ago had formed a crust and on It fell about six Inches of the beau tiful, as light as down, wbloh the high wind that followed whirled over mountain and hill, lodging most of It on the highways which renders them almost Impassable. Upsets are so fre quent that the traveler Is almost compelled to get out every rod to see which side of bis sleigh Is up. "TiiVll THQUUBIGiL Ouli?Bi liull A Class of 110 and Hon to Toller Th suocess of the Mlddleborgh Musical Convention has surpassed the expectations of the most sanguine members of the Association. A class of seventy-five was expected and as we go to press one hundred and ten voices and Instruments join In the ringing choruses. Monday night op ened under the most flattering auspi ces. The hall, which Is counted on seating nearly five hundred, was crowded to overflowing. The Con vention was opened by Rev. Bpayd by reading and prayer, followed by muslo by the Freeburg College Choir and welcome address by Rev. Orwlg. The Freeb'urg Choir rendered several pleoes which illustrated the benefits derived from the musical advantages afforded by Freeburg. Miss Lizzie Mart of Sunbury sang a solo which was the signal for our peo ple to lose control of themselves In their anxiety to hear more of her. Her wonderful voice with Its peculiar trill at once eapltlvated the audience and lit response to the continued ap plause she mounted the stage aud with a teasing bow acknowledged her appreciation but could not be Induced to sing any more. She sang Wednes day and Tuesday evening still In creasing her popularity. Miss Libble (iaugler, Selinsgrove's gifted Soprano soloist Is also wllh us, and winning admiration on every hand. She Is gifted with a soft sweet voloe under perfect control. Miss Walker's reel tations are well received and she Is sustaining her reputation asan elocu tlonixt of great natural ability and cultivation. Professors Joseph Feeh rer and Alvin Uift are here and eu- oy their share of popularity with becoming modesty. At this writing (Wednesday morning) Miss Derr, Prof. Lowel Moyer and Prof. Kelt' nieyer have not arrived, but will be here In time for the concerts. COXVKSTION NOTK9. BKAVKitTowN. "Judge" John L. camp ci lea on Thursday and was buried on Saturday. He had gone to bed on Monday evening iu his usuul health and cheerful mood, but at some time during the nlirht was stricken with apoplexy and In the morning was found helpless and un couscious. He never regained bis senses. Ho was a native of Berks county, and came to Beavertown when A young man. He embarked in the mercantile business, but soon abandoned it and resumed his trade, that of cabinet maker which he fol lowed up to the time of h's death. Of later years he was best known for his pretensions as a weather prophet. He was aged 70 years, 4 mouths and II days. Rev. Pfleuger officiated at the funeral.
